A 28 year female committed suicide. On the site it was noticed that her feet was not touching the ground. Which of the following shows its suicidal and not homicidal:
Correct Answer: Saliva dribbling to the opposite side of the knot
Description: Ans. (c) Saliva dribbling to the opposite side of the knotRef: Textbook of Forensic Medicine And Toxicology: Principles And Practice by Vij/162Difference between Hanging and Strangulation by ligatureTraitHangingStrangulation by ligatureManner of deathMostly suicidalHomicidalFacePale, No petechiaeRed congested, marked petechiaeBleedingBleeding from nose, mouth and ears not commonCommonSalivaOften dribbles out of mouthVery rareLigatureOblique, Non- continuous, placed high up in the neck between chin and larynxHorizontal or transverse, continuous round the neck, low down in the neck below or across the thyroidAbrasion and Echhymosis around the edge of ligatureRareCommonLarynx and trachea fractureRare That too in Judicial hangingComparatively more commonNOTE: Position of knot in suicidal hanging is at the nape of neck. In Judicial hanging position of knot mostly is at the angle of mandible.
